Pitch and Playing Conditions
The Dubai International Stadium has traditionally offered a fair contest between bat and ball. Early on, batters enjoy the true bounce of the wicket, but as the game progresses, spinners start to influence the result.
As The Cricket Panda highlights, recent matches at this venue have seen average first-innings totals of around 260 runs, suggesting a surface where shot-making is possible — but only with smart shot selection.
The weather in Dubai remains clear with no threat of rain, ensuring a full game under sunny skies. Dew could play a part later, making the toss crucial — captains may prefer to bowl first and chase under lights.

Head-to-Head Record
The rivalry between these two sides has been one-sided lately. The USA hold a 5–2 lead in their last seven encounters, as noted by The Cricket Panda.
This gives the visitors a psychological advantage, though the UAE’s home conditions could level the playing field.
